Mars settlement is usually packaged as rockets, habitats, brave footprints, and a tasteful amount of red dust. But your biology did not evolve for partial gravity, weak radiation shielding, sealed rooms, recycled air, confused sleep cycles, and a microbiome trapped in a small box with everyone else’s microbiome. So this is a calm audit of the body’s least inspirational departments: bones losing load, eyes changing pressure, kidneys negotiating fluids and stones, microbes becoming a community management issue, radiation acting like a background subscription, and sleep trying to understand why the planet changed the paperwork.
